    How much should I pay a video editor?

    If you’re going to hire a video editor, you can expect an average total cost of $85-$600. However, you should get several estimates from different video editors because your costs can vary. A major cost factor is time — some companies may set their prices depending on the video’s length, and others might charge an hourly rate for their work.

    How do I hire a video editor?

    You should search for a video editor online and review their client testimonials, skills, specialties, past projects and prices. Conclude your search by contacting three to five different video editors to ask them questions about their services and request price quotes.
